Development of deep-space optical communication systems (DOCS) poses a number of technical challenges as compared to conventional radio-frequency links. The higher energy of a single quantum (a photon) at the optical carrier frequency implies the need for dedicated modulation formats and receiver designs. The current technical standard for efficient DOCS is pulse position modulation (PPM) format combined with direct detection (DD) which for photon-starved links is implemented as photon counting.

Detecting anomalies from satellite telemetry is critical for the safe operation of that satellite. Although many approaches to autonomous onboard anomaly detection have already been proposed, most of them have so far only been tested on non-satellite or simulated data. This activity tackled this research gap and proposed an end-to-end machine learning-powered approach for detecting abnormal events in real-life OPS-SAT telemetry data, and deployed it on board a satellite.

The objective of the project was to design, develop and test the compaction device breadboard in a regolith simulant testbed. An experimental test campaign aimed to verify that the compaction device can be successfully used to improve the surface geotechnical properties of two different regolith simulants: GreenSpar-250 analogous to lunar Highlands, and AGK-2010 analogous to lunar Mare regions.

The project entitled "System analysis of deployable components for micro landers in low gravity environment" is conducted within the framework of the ESA contract no. 4000117150/16/NL/HK/hh. Its goal is to perform an analysis and trade-off between the various design options for antennas and solar array deployment mechanisms (including a comparison between the fixed and deployable configurations) of the MASCOT-2 lander in the micro-gravity environment of Didymoon.

The INSPIRE project is dedicated to the study of physical processes and their effects in ionosphere which could be determined as earthquake precursors together with detailed description of the methodology of ionospheric pre-seismic anomalies definition.
